WikkaWiki

Popularity of technology - WikkaWiki

The technology is detected on 0.01% of the sites we have checked.

Webites using WikkaWiki

2 sites found
SiteTraffic rankingCountryCategoryPR-CY RankUpdate date
wikkawiki.org-Computers Electronics and Technology10/03/2023
xmlsh.org04/02/2024